Packaging and Shipping Instructions
1. Complete the Diagnosis And Recovery Request Form as best you can, and include it with the media or within the parcel. The more information that we have, the better we can work at recovering your data.
2. Preferably just send us the media that needs data recovery. Remove the media from the computer - or get an expert to assist. Be wary of static charge – electronic devices are vulnerable to this. Earth yourself by touching a grounded metal object (such as an earthed computer chassis that's plugged in) or touch a stone/cement floor with your fingers before handling the device.
Alternatively, we can remove just what's needed when we receive the device.
Remember to handle the damaged media with great care – because this media holds your precious data, and further damage is most undesirable.
3. You might like to include your replacement media with your damaged media. This is where we can copy (put) your recovered data. If you don't have replacement media, that's okay – we can always quote you for and supply it.
4. Options in getting the media to us:
It can be delivered to us by you, if convenient and/or very urgent, or
A courier can be used.
5. Goods need to be carefully packaged to protect them during transit. Preferably place the media within a static-free bag, and use the original packaging - if you still have it.
The media needs to be safely secured: ensure that it's cushioned and suspended within a sturdy box, using bubble wrap, foam, or loose newspaper with a fair buffer between it and the sides of the box. Please do not use Styrofoam peanuts or similar – this isn't suitable.
6. If sending a laptop or desktop computer, for example – please use great care to ensure proper cushioning and protection. We recommend at least fifteen centimetres of insulation. The heavier the unit, the more insulation required.
7. Clearly label the package as “FRAGILE”, or “FRAGILE – HANDLE WITH CARE”.
If making use of a courier, please seal the box with packing tape and clearly mark with our shipping details and your return address. Listing telephone numbers might be a good idea, too.
